Shop Shrubs
47 results
Sort by
Showing page 2 of 3
Hydrangea Preziosa
£24.99 - £59.99
Hydrangea macrophylla Lanarth White
£19.99 - £39.99
Hydrangea paniculata Phantom
£12.99 - £30.99
Rosa Ballerina
Offer was £28.99 £20.29
Hydrangea seemannii
£49.99
47 resultsSort by Showing page 2 of 3